Manassas Park is a family-oriented city of approximately 13,000 residents, surrounded by Prince William County and Manassas City, in Northern Virginia, with award-winning schools, operating under a Council/Manager form of government, with a general fund budget of $33M in FY 2011, which began July 1.

From overcoming adversity as a first-generation immigrant and college student to serving in the U.S. Army during the Iraq and Afghanistan wars, Keith K. Nguyen's journey is a testament to perseverance and a commitment to service. LPW Spotlight on Keith K. Nguyen: In his role as Interim City Manager at the City of Manassas Park, Keith K. Nguyen brings a wealth of experience that spans intelligence and security operations, financial management, entrepreneurship, project management, data analytics, foreign languages, and land use matters. His diverse skill set is a direct result of his unique life experiences. As a first-generation immigrant and first-generation college student, Nguyen faced numerous obstacles early on, but his determination to succeed propelled him forward. After graduating, he joined the U.S. Army, where he served honorably, including deployments to Iraq as a Tank Platoon Leader and Afghanistan as an ISR Collection Manager, ultimately achieving the rank of Major. Nguyen's military career taught him invaluable lessons in leadership, strategic thinking, and adaptability, which he now applies in his role as Interim City Manager. His entrepreneurial spirit led him to establish his own businesses, LMS Realty LLC and Fur Baby Pet Services LLC, further honing his financial acumen and project management skills. With a diverse background that includes roles as a Critical Infrastructure Analyst for the U.S. Department of Homeland Security and a Vietnamese Linguist for the Defense POW/MIA Accounting Agency, Nguyen brings a unique perspective to his work in local government. His ability to navigate complex challenges and his commitment to public service make him an invaluable asset to the City of Manassas Park and the Leadership Prince William Class of 2024.
